Когда OpenAPI/Swagger лучше не использовать или использовать осторожно?

GoMiddle+HTTP, REST and APIТеорияhttp_rest_and_apiopenapi_swaggergo_backend_developer

Что хотят услышать интервьюеры:

Суть: OpenAPI фиксирует контракт API и помогает генерировать клиентов/документацию.

Ответ:

Пример:

GET /users/{id}: UserResponse

Практический акцент: Оцените trade-off: простота, производительность, тестируемость, связность пакетов и цена поддержки.

Типичная ошибка: документировать API отдельно от реального контракта и получать расхождения.

Как отвечать на собеседовании: Отвечайте через реальные production-границы: контракт, валидация, безопасность, коды ответа, таймауты и observability.

Источники

Похожие вопросы